深圳市网站建设_网站建设公司_JSON_seo优化
2025/12/29 7:39:05 网站建设 项目流程

Monaspace字体终极指南:5个步骤彻底提升你的代码阅读体验

【免费下载链接】monaspaceAn innovative superfamily of fonts for code项目地址: https://gitcode.com/gh_mirrors/mo/monaspace

Monaspace是一个革命性的等宽字体超家族,专为现代开发需求而设计。这个创新项目通过独特的纹理修复技术,解决了传统编程字体中常见的视觉疲劳问题。无论你是前端工程师、数据科学家还是系统架构师,Monaspace都能为你的开发环境带来质的飞跃。

🎯 为什么需要专业编程字体?

在长时间编码过程中,传统的等宽字体往往会造成视觉"河流"效应,即字符间距不均匀形成的视觉干扰。Monaspace的五大字体家族——Argon、Krypton、Neon、Radon和Xenon,都配备了先进的纹理修复功能。

这张流程图清晰地展示了Monaspace如何智能识别和修复字体纹理冲突。当检测到字符间距不协调时,系统会自动调整特定字形的宽度,确保代码显示的一致性和美观性。

🔧 核心功能深度解析

纹理修复技术的工作原理

Monaspace的纹理修复技术基于上下文感知的字形调整算法。系统会分析每个字符与其相邻字符的关系,判断是否需要收紧或放宽特定边距。

实际应用效果对比:

左侧展示的是关闭纹理修复时的效果,字符间距存在明显的不一致性;右侧则是开启后的效果,整体显示更加均匀协调。

五大字体家族的应用场景矩阵

字体类型适用编程语言推荐开发环境视觉特点
ArgonJava、C++企业级IDE经典衬线,稳重可靠
KryptonJavaScript、Python现代编辑器简洁无衬线,清爽现代
Neon数据科学、机器学习Jupyter Notebook几何造型,科技感强
Radon文档编写、技术写作Markdown编辑器优雅曲线,艺术美感
Xenon函数式编程、学术研究实验性环境创新结构,独特视角

🛠️ 完整安装配置流程

第一步:获取字体文件

git clone https://gitcode.com/gh_mirrors/mo/monaspace

项目提供了三种主要格式:静态字体、可变字体和Nerd Fonts版本,满足不同用户的需求。

第二步:字体安装指南

根据你的操作系统选择相应的安装方式:

  • Windows用户:将字体文件复制到C:\Windows\Fonts目录
  • macOS用户:使用字体册应用直接安装
  • Linux用户:将字体文件放入~/.local/share/fonts目录

第三步:编辑器优化配置

VS Code配置示例:

{ "editor.fontFamily": "'Monaspace Neon', monospace", "editor.fontLigatures": true, "editor.fontSize": 14 }

这个动画演示了字母"i"在不同上下文中的宽度调整过程,展示了纹理修复技术的实际效果。

💡 高级使用技巧

混合字体策略

你可以在不同的开发场景中使用不同的Monaspace字体:

  • 主编辑器:使用Neon获得最佳对比度
  • 终端窗口:使用Krypton保证清晰度
  • 文档注释:使用Radon提升美观性

性能优化建议

  • 在低性能设备上推荐使用静态字体版本
  • 高分辨率显示器适合使用可变字体
  • 需要图标支持时选择Nerd Fonts版本

🚀 实际效果验证

代码可读性提升

通过纹理修复技术,Monaspace显著改善了以下方面的体验:

  1. 减少眼疲劳:均匀的字符间距降低视觉负担
  2. 提高识别速度:清晰的字形设计加速代码阅读
  3. 增强美观性:协调的视觉效果提升工作愉悦感

这张图解释了为什么某些字形需要空间调整,以及如何根据上下文进行智能优化。

📊 用户反馈数据分析

根据实际用户使用反馈,Monaspace在以下方面表现突出:

  • 90%的用户表示代码阅读舒适度明显提升
  • 85%的开发者认为编码效率有所提高
  • 95%的受访者愿意推荐给其他开发者

🔍 常见问题解决方案

字体显示异常处理

如果遇到字体显示问题,可以尝试以下解决方案:

  1. 清除编辑器字体缓存
  2. 重启开发环境
  3. 验证字体文件完整性

兼容性注意事项

  • 确保操作系统支持OpenType特性
  • 检查编辑器是否启用字体连字功能
  • 确认字体文件格式与系统兼容

🎉 总结与展望

Monaspace不仅仅是一个字体项目,更是对开发者体验的深度优化。通过五大字体家族和先进的纹理修复技术,它为不同需求和偏好的开发者提供了完美的解决方案。

最终建议:立即下载Monaspace字体包,在你的开发环境中进行实际测试。相信你会被它带来的编码体验提升所震撼。

记住,优秀的工具是高效工作的基石,选择合适的编程字体是提升开发质量的关键一步。

【免费下载链接】monaspaceAn innovative superfamily of fonts for code项目地址: https://gitcode.com/gh_mirrors/mo/monaspace

创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考

需要专业的网站建设服务?

联系我们获取免费的网站建设咨询和方案报价,让我们帮助您实现业务目标

立即咨询